‘Cougar Town’ Moving to TBS

The Courteney Cox series Cougar Town is moving to TBS from ABC. The series had been ailing in the ratings since its return to the air earlier this year following a prolonged absence.

After initially being left off of ABC’s 2012 schedule, the series replaced the short-lived cross-dressing comedy Work It in February, but failed to gain traction in the ratings. Its most recent episode on Tuesday did enjoy a 15-percent boost in the advertiser-coveted 18-49 demographic, posting a 1.5 rating/4 share in the demo, but that was up from a series low the previous week.

ABC will air the remaining episodes of Season 3, beginning with back-to-back episodes on May 15. The show will be pre-empted by Dancing With the Stars on May 22, but will return for its hour-long finale on May 29.

As part of the move, TBS has gained repeat rights to the series’ first three seasons.
